Description

St. Johns Place of Arkansas in Fordyce, AR is an assisted living community that offers a wide range of amenities and care services to meet the needs of its residents. The community features a beauty salon, allowing residents to maintain their personal grooming needs conveniently on-site. Cable or satellite TV is available for entertainment, and there is also community-operated transportation to help residents get around.

For those who enjoy technology, there is a computer center with Wi-Fi/high-speed internet access. A dining room provides restaurant-style meals for residents, and there is also a kitchenette available for those who prefer to prepare their own meals. Housekeeping services ensure that the living spaces are clean and well-maintained.

In terms of recreational activities, St. Johns Place has a fitness room and a gaming room where residents can engage in physical and mental exercise. There is also outdoor space where residents can enjoy fresh air and nature. For leisurely pursuits, there is a small library where residents can read and relax.

Care services at St. Johns Place include 24-hour call system and supervision to ensure the safety and well-being of the residents. Assistance with activities of daily living such as bathing, dressing, and transfers is provided as needed. Medication management and meal preparation/services are also available.

The community prioritizes mental wellness by offering a mental wellness program to support the emotional health of its residents. Special dietary restrictions are accommodated to cater to individual preferences or medical conditions.
